Manchester United midfielder Michael Carrick has no doubts about their team spirit.
United are recovering from their FA Cup elimination by Arsenal this week.
United's first-team players had a team bonding session at Cheltenham Festival races on Wednesday, and Carrick says the players are in it together and feeling positive about the season's run-in.
"We get on with it, we do what we know best," he told MUTV. "We train hard and stick together. We can't look back, we've got to move on and look to the next game, focus on that and be positive."
United face a tough schedule as the race for the top four intensifies, starting with Carrick's old club Tottenham Hotspur, who visit Old Trafford on Sunday.
"Every game from now to the end of the season is huge," adds Carrick, "particularly against teams that are in and around you [in the league table], and we've got a few of those games coming up. We'll be ready for Sunday."
